Understanding Thyroid Tests and Their Importance
A thyroid test, also known as a thyroid function test or thyroid panel, is a set of blood tests that evaluate the levels of thyroid hormones in your body. These hormones play a vital role in regulating metabolism, influencing almost every cell in your body. A thyroid test is often recommended when symptoms like fatigue, weight changes, or unusual mood swings are present, suggesting potential thyroid dysfunction.
Accurate results from these tests are essential for healthcare professionals to make informed decisions about treatment options, which may include medication, lifestyle adjustments, or surgical intervention. However, factors other than thyroid health can impact test outcomes, and one such significant influence is the presence of certain medications.

FAQ:
1. Can I take over-the-counter medications before a thyroid test?
It’s generally recommended to avoid taking any new medications, including over-the-counter drugs or supplements, for at least a week before a thyroid test. This period allows time for your body to stabilize, providing more accurate test results. Always consult your doctor for specific instructions.
2. Will all my medications affect my thyroid test?
Not every medication will impact your thyroid test results. However, certain classes of drugs, as discussed in the article, have a higher likelihood of affecting hormone levels. Your healthcare provider will consider these factors when interpreting your test outcomes.
3. What should I do if I suspect a medication is causing thyroid issues?
If you suspect that a particular medication may be contributing to thyroid problems, consult your doctor immediately. They can guide you on the next steps, which may include adjusting your dosage, switching medications, or conducting further tests to confirm any thyroid dysfunction.
